#18ae79 h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#18ae79 is composed of 9.4% red, 68.2%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.5%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 158.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 38.8%. #18ae79 color hex could be obtained by blending #30fff2 with #005d00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#18ae79 color description : Dark cyan - lime green.

The hexadecimal color #18ae79 has RGB values of R:24, G:174,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 1617529.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#effdf8 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6965 is the less saturated color, while #01c580 is the most saturated one.
